A. APPROVE AND AUTHORIZE THE PUBLIC WORKS DIRECTOR TO EXECUTE A SUBAWARD AGREEMENT WITH MORTON ARBORETUM FOR A $15,000 GRANT FOR REFORESTATION AND INVASIVE SPECIES REMOVAL
The City of Genoa has been awarded $15,000 through the USDA Forest Service and Illinois Department of Natural Resources Urban and Community Forestry Partner Grant, administered by The Morton Arboretum. This funding supports tree inventories, planting, and invasive species removal. To receive funds, the City must sign and submit all agreements by March 25, 2025. Work must begin after execution and be completed by August 1, 2026.
B. APPROVE AN ORDINANCE AMENDING THE CITY OF GENOA’S FISCAL YEAR
Staff is recommending the City Council change the City’s Fiscal Year from May 1 – April 30th to January 1 – December 31st. This is more conducive for construction projects and estimating revenues with more and more municipalities amending their fiscal years. After approval, the next budget cycle will run from May 1 – December 31st with the first full amended budget cycle beginning January 1, 2026 and running to December 31, 2026.
